Metode Number toString() di JavaScript

Definisi dan penggunaan

toString() Mengembalikan angka sebagai string.

toString() Metode dapat mengubah objek Number menjadi string dan mengembalikan hasilnya.

Perhatian

Setiap objek JavaScript memiliki toString() Metode.

Ketika perlu menampilkan objek sebagai teks (seperti di HTML) atau menggunakan objek sebagai string, JavaScript digunakan secara internal toString() Metode.

Biasanya, Anda tidak akan menggunakannya di kode Anda sendiri.

Contoh

Contoh 1

Mengubah angka ke string:

let num = 15;
let text = num.toString();

Coba sendiri

Contoh 2

Mengubah angka ke string menggunakan basis 2 (biner):

let num = 15;
let text = num.toString(2);

Coba sendiri

Contoh 3

Mengubah angka ke string menggunakan basis 8 (oktal):

let num = 15;
let text = num.toString(8);

Coba sendiri

Contoh 4

Mengubah angka ke string menggunakan basis 16 (heksadesimal):

let num = 15;
let text = num.toString(16);

Coba sendiri

Sintaks

number.toString(radix)

Parameter

Parameter Deskripsi
radix

Pilihan. Basis yang digunakan.

Harus menjadi bilangan bulat antara 2 sampai 36:

  • Basis 2 adalah biner
  • Basis 8 adalah oktal
  • Basis 16 adalah heksadesimal

Nilai kembalian

Tipe Deskripsi
String Sebagai angka string.

Detil teknis

Nilai kembalian

Penggunaan string untuk mewakili angka. Contohnya, ketika radix Ketika 2number Akan diubah menjadi string yang mewakili nilai biner.

Dilempar

Eksepsi Deskripsi
TypeError Eksepsi yang dilempar ketika objek yang dipanggil bukan Number.

Dukungan browser

toString() Adalah fitur ECMAScript1 (ES1).

Seluruh browser mendukung ES1 (JavaScript 1997) penuhnya:

Chrome IE Edge Firefox Safari Opera
Chrome IE Edge Firefox Safari Opera
Dukungan Dukungan Dukungan Dukungan Dukungan Dukungan